I think a lot of people here consider kimmich washed just because he had one bad season. Kimmich have been one of the best midfielders since last 3,4 seasons. Leaving aside his chance creation and creativity even defensively he is a better midfielder compared to all of our current midfielders. He is great at winning the ball back and quite good with tackling. He is similar to thiago or verrati in sense where they are great midfielders when it comes to winning the ball back but they can't play as sole pivot regularly. He can work as a sole pivot against certain opposition and conditions like how ancelotti deploy kroos as CDM. Against City he did great and made most sucessul tackles but he didn't played as a single pivot. Instead it's camavinga or valvarde who form a double pivot to cover ground around kroos. One of the biggest problem with Bayern is that they play with a double pivot mostly so the 2 midfielders doesn't have much defensive cover espically when they try to push forward ( Kimmich likes to go forward a lot ), But in a 3 men midfield he is more then capable to cover ground and put a defensive shift. A midfield of Kimmich - Gavi(Christensen) - Gundo(Pedri) can work well defensively. Also it provides another option to play against teams that press high since with him in midfield we will have both Cubarsi and kimmich who are comfortable with line breaking passes. It's the same tactic that ancelotti use where he use Kroos as pressure reliving valve. Any time when an opposition try to press Madrid they in there own half, they can give the ball to kroos who can ping the ball anywhere on the pitch easily. Cubarsi have been doing that with great success but having another outlet like that in midfield will help us massively when it comes dealing with teams that press high.
